2
0
mirror of https://github.com/xcat2/xcat-core.git synced 2025-10-24 07:55:27 +00:00
Files
xcat-core/xCAT-vlan/pods/man1/rmvlan.1.pod

63 lines
1.4 KiB
Plaintext
Executable File

=head1 NAME
B<rmvlan> - It remves the vlan from the cluster.
=head1 SYNOPSIS
B<rmvlan> I<vlanid>
B<rmvlan> [B<-h>|B<--help>]
B<rmvlan> [B<-v>|B<--version>]
=head1 DESCRIPTION
The B<rmvlan> command removes the given vlan ID from the cluster. It removes the vlan id from all the swithces involved, deconfigures the nodes so that vlan adaptor (tag) will be remved, cleans up /etc/hosts, DNS and database tables for the given vlan.
For added security, the root guard and bpdu guard were enabled for the ports in this vlan by mkvlan and chvlan commands. However, the guards will not be disabled by this command. To disable them, you need to use the switch command line interface. Refer to the switch command line interface manual to see how to disable the root guard and bpdu guard for a port.
=head1 Parameters
I<vlanid> is a unique vlan number.
=head1 OPTIONS
=over 10
=item B<-h|--help> Display usage message.
=item B<-v|--version> The Command Version.
=back
=head1 RETURN VALUE
0 The command completed successfully.
1 An error has occurred.
=head1 EXAMPLES
=over 3
=item 1.
To remove vlan 3
rmvlan 3
If the nodes are KVM guest then the do the following after the vlan is removed:
rpower node1,node2 off
rmvm node1,node2
=back
=head1 FILES
/opt/xcat/bin/rmvlan
=head1 SEE ALSO
L<mkvlan(1)|mkvlan.1>, L<chvlan(1)|chvlan.1>, L<lsvlan(1)|lsvlan.1>